The iraq processed vegetable market was estimated at USD 359 Million in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 509 Million by 2032, growing at a CAGR of 6.2% from 2026 to 2032.
The Iraq processed vegetable market has exhibited a stable growth pattern, with a yearly increase of 6.3% in 2021 and 2023, while slightly moderating to 5.8% in 2022 and 2024. This pattern reflects a growing consumer demand for convenient and healthy food options amidst ongoing economic recovery and urbanization efforts in Iraq. Investments in agricultural technology and infrastructure have played a crucial role in enhancing production efficiency, leading to improved supply chain management. The market is expected to maintain growth around 6.0% to 6.2% through 2032, driven by continued shifts towards value-added products and the increasing influence of digitalization in food distribution channels.

Despite the positive growth prospects, the Iraq processed vegetable market faces several challenges. Key issues include inadequate infrastructure and logistics hurdles, such as poor transport networks and inconsistent electricity supply, which hinder effective distribution of products. The lack of modern processing facilities stifles operational efficiency and hampers product quality. Political instability and security concerns remain significant obstacles that can affect market conditions. Additionally, volatile pricing, limited financial accessibility for small and medium enterprises, and varying levels of knowledge regarding best practices among local farmers and producers pose further impediments to growth. Addressing these challenges will require investments in infrastructure, technology upgrades, and capacity-building initiatives, alongside efforts to stabilize the political landscape.

Government policies impacting the Iraq Processed Vegetable Market have a strong focus on enhancing domestic production to mitigate reliance on imports and improve food security. Initiatives are being implemented to offer subsidies and incentives to local farmers and processors, thereby encouraging increased production and processing of vegetables within the country. Furthermore, the government is actively involved in regulating the market to ensure fair competition and prevent price manipulation, fostering a healthier business environment for all stakeholders. Ongoing efforts to bolster infrastructure and integrate technology into the sector aim to elevate efficiency and maintain high quality standards, ultimately contributing to the market's robust growth.
